Double-column pier system and construction method for rapid construction in high seismic risk area

PendingCN122215283ALow construction requirementsImprove economyBridge structural detailsFoundation engineering
The present application relates to a kind of double-column pier system and construction method of quick construction in high-risk seismic area, belong to the technical field of fabricated structure engineering.The double-column pier of construction includes cap beam, pier column, pile cap, pile.The pier column and cap beam are connected by grouting steel pin and slot combination, and the pier column and pile cap are connected by socket and steel pin combination, and the new socket connection node structure of pier column-cap beam / pile cap can better realize mechanical transmission, guarantee the connection reliability and seismic safety of bridge node, the recess of corrugated shape is arranged in the pile cap, and shear stud is arranged below the pier column, which can improve the connection reliability between the pier column and the pile cap, the socket depth of the double-column pier can be reduced to 0.5d by this connection method, and the top grouting method is used to ensure the grouting density.The present application can realize convenient, quick prefabrication and assembly, and has good seismic performance, which guarantees the seismic safety of the system.

Folding protective air-tight door

The utility model provides a folding type protective air-tight door which comprises a door frame wall and a door leaf assembly, the door leaf assembly comprises a plurality of door leaf units, and a first hinge and a bolt mechanism are arranged between every two adjacent door leaf units. The first hinge and the bolt mechanism are located on the two sides of the door leaf unit respectively. The bolt mechanism comprises bolts and bolt seats, the bolt seats are arranged on the two adjacent door leaf units respectively, and bolt holes are formed in the bolt seats; when the door leaf assembly is in an unfolded state, the bolt is inserted into the bolt seat of the adjacent door leaf unit; and when the door leaf assembly is in a folded state, the bolt is pulled out from the bolt seat of the adjacent door leaf unit. The door leaf assembly is formed by connecting the door leaf units through the hinges, and when the plug pins are pulled out, the door leaf units can be folded in a Z shape; the door leaf assembly can be folded when opened, the space reserved for door leaf movement is greatly reduced, the door leaf assembly is particularly suitable for underground civil air defense engineering with limited space, and the flexibility and practicability of overall space planning are improved.

Method for coal body permeability enhancement and forced roof caving by non-explosive cracking

PendingCN122383329AImprove permeabilityStrong technology
This invention relates to a method for non-explosive pyrolysis to enhance coal permeability and implement forced roof caving, belonging to the field of coal mine safety technology. The method involves injecting a pyrolysis agent into a borehole, which reacts, solidifies, and expands, generating expansion pressure that causes the coal or rock mass to crack, forming numerous secondary fractures. This improves the permeability of the coal or reduces the strength of the roof strata. Application scenarios include permeability enhancement of inclined coal seams, and permeability enhancement and forced roof caving of near-horizontal or horizontal coal seams. This invention utilizes the property of the pyrolysis agent itself—reaction, solidification, and expansion—to create secondary fractures in the coal (rock) mass, significantly improving coal permeability or reducing rock strength. It involves minimal electromechanical equipment and offers significant technical and economic benefits. For coal permeability enhancement operations in longwall mining faces, it strictly distinguishes between inclined, gently inclined, or near-horizontal coal seams, and differentiates the arrangement of process boreholes and gas drainage boreholes. The engineering workload is low, eliminating the need for blasting operations, and safety is extremely high.

Fabricated steel structure beam-column joint adopting friction type high-strength steel joint

PendingCN121952229Aquick installationStandardized installationStrutsGirdersClassical mechanicsSteel columns
The invention relates to the technical field of steel structures, in particular to an assembly type steel structure beam-column joint adopting a friction type high-strength steel joint, which comprises a steel column, and a connecting plate is arranged on the side surface of the steel column; threaded holes are symmetrically pre-formed in the upper side and the lower side of the end part of the steel beam; the friction type high-strength steel connector comprises an upper clamping plate and a lower clamping plate, the upper clamping plate and the lower clamping plate are both vertically and fixedly connected to the side face of the connecting plate, and the end of the upper clamping plate and the end of the lower clamping plate are each provided with a straight notch corresponding to a threaded hole in the end of the steel beam. According to the assembly type steel structure beam-column joint adopting the friction type high-strength steel joint, a large amount of energy can be dissipated through friction slippage of a bolt connection interface under the action of an earthquake or a reciprocating load through the friction layer on the connection interface of the upper clamping plate and the lower clamping plate, so that pressure bearing damage of a bolt hole wall or shear brittle failure of a bolt is avoided; and the ductility and the energy dissipation capacity of the joint are remarkably improved, so that the anti-seismic safety of the whole structure is enhanced.

Multifunctional ecological revetment block for river regulation

ActiveCN224591396UEliminate the risk of collapseStrong rigid connectionRiver routingRiver regulation
The utility model discloses a kind of multifunctional ecological revetment blocks for river regulation, belong to the technical field of hydraulic engineering construction, the block includes block body and wedge, block body four side surface structures are same, are equipped with tenon, mortise and half hole, when arbitrary two side surfaces are spliced, tenon is embedded mortise, vertical wedge hole is formed in its half hole alignment, when construction, first assemble block to form revetment level, then the conical frustum wedge of same material is driven into wedge hole, wedge uses its wedge effect to generate huge radial pressure, adjacent block is locked transversely, while its lower end is deeply into foundation, provide vertical anchoring force, the utility model realizes the " transverse locking, vertical anchoring " of revetment structure, integrality, stability and anti-collapse ability are very strong, and construction is convenient, ecological friendly, with very high popularization value.
